What will the weather in Viola be like during my visit?
The warmest months in Viola are usually July and August with an average temp of 66°F. December and February are the chilliest months when the average temp is 34°F. The rainiest months are March and December.

Top locations to stay in Viola

When visiting Viola, California, consider staying in Shingletown, Manton, or Mineral. Shingletown offers unique volcanic landscapes, Manton is known for its scenic vineyards and outdoor activities, and Mineral features breathtaking views and proximity to Lassen Volcanic National Park. For first-time visitors, Shingletown is the best choice due to its diverse natural attractions.

  1. ShingletownOpens in a new window: Nestled at the foot of the majestic Lassen Peak, Shingletown is a wonderful getaway for nature lovers. This charming destination offers breathtaking views and easy access to outdoor activities, including hiking and exploring the nearby Lassen Volcanic National Park. With its stunning volcanic landscapes and serene forested areas, Shingletown is perfect for those looking to unwind in nature while enjoying the beauty of the great outdoors. Plus, it’s a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of city life.
  2. MantonOpens in a new window: Manton is a quaint community known for its beautiful landscapes and proximity to Mount Lassen. It's particularly appealing for travelers seeking a quiet retreat surrounded by nature. The area is famous for its fruit orchards, making it a delightful spot for picking fresh produce during the harvest season. Manton also offers scenic views and hiking trails, providing opportunities for exploration and relaxation in a serene environment.
  3. MineralOpens in a new window: Mineral is a hidden gem located near Lassen National Park, making it an ideal base for outdoor enthusiasts. This small town is known for its charming, rustic atmosphere and close-knit community. Visitors can enjoy scenic drives and hiking trails that showcase the stunning beauty of the Sierra Nevada mountains. Mineral also offers a peaceful retreat with stunning starry skies at night, great for stargazing after a day of adventure.

Best time to go to Viola

Viola experiences its lowest average temperature in December, at 32.0°F (0.0°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 71.2°F (21.8°C). March t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Viola are May to July,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ny to mostly sunny, accompanied by no to light rainfall. In contrast, February, October, and November are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by light rainfall and sunny to mostly sunny conditions.
